What is Neurons Protocol?
Neurons Protocol is a blockchain-based reward system that gives users NEURONS tokens for learning, completing tasks, and demonstrating knowledge. Think of it as getting paid cryptocurrency for studying, taking quizzes, or completing AI-powered challenges.
How It Works (Simple Version)
You Learn → Complete courses, quizzes, or AI tasks on our platform
You Prove → The system verifies you actually did the work
You Earn → Receive NEURONS tokens as rewards
You Use → Spend or trade your tokens across different blockchains

Safety and Security Features
Anti-Fraud Protections
Cooldown periods: Can't farm rewards too quickly
Daily limits: Maximum tokens you can earn per day
Unique proofs: Each learning session creates a unique, one-time proof
Expiring proofs: Proofs expire to prevent replay attacks
Emergency Controls
Pause mechanism: Can halt all token transfers during emergencies
Rate limiting: Prevents abuse and maintains token value
Trusted signers: Only authorized systems can create valid proofs
Multi-Chain Security
Secure bridges: Safe token transfers between blockchains
Burn and mint: Preferred method that destroys tokens on one chain while creating them on another
Trusted networks: Only whitelisted blockchains are supported
